- Popcorn
- Pop Rocks
- Red, white and blue candy stars
- White Chocolate
Place a sheet of wax paper on top of a cookie baking sheet and pour the popcorn onto the tray.

Melt the white chocolate in the microwave according to the directions. Carefully drizzle the melted chocolate all over the popcorn.

While the chocolate is still warm, quickly sprinkle Pop Rocks all over the popcorn.

Sprinkle the red, white and blue candy stars all over the popcorn.

Let the popcorn sit for 5-10 minutes until the chocolate coating is firm and then place it in a patriotic food serving tray.
